Qatar mediates release of 9 Lebanese in Syria

DUBAI: Nine Lebanese citizens held in Syria have been released after mediation by Qatar, Al Jazeera TV said yesterday, quoting Foreign Minister H E Dr Khalid bin Mohamed Al Attiyah as saying. 

Eleven Lebanese Shias were seized by a Syrian rebel group in May last year while on their way home from a pilgrimage in Iran, their families said. Two were later released. 

Lebanese Interior Minister Marwan Charbel, meanwhile, said: “The story is over. In the next 24 hours, they will be with us (in Lebanon).” Their return to Lebanon will raise hopes for the release of two Turkish pilots abducted in Beirut on August 9 by the families of the nine Lebanese, who accused Turkey of doing too little to win their release. A Lebanese source said a member of the Shia family holding the pilots said the men, who appeared in a video this week saying they were in good health, was likely to be released soon
